1.

Marystown, Newfoundland & Labrador
Application No. 2005-1340-0
  Application by the Canadian Broadcasting Corporation to amend the licence of radio programming undertaking CBN-FM St. John's, Newfoundland & Labrador.
  The licensee proposes to add an FM transmitter atMarystown to broadcast the programming of CBN-FM in order to serve the population of Marystown and of the communities located on the Burin Peninsula.
  The transmitter would operate on frequency 91.7 MHz (channel 219C) with an effective radiated power of 100,000 watts (non-directional antenna/antenna height of 194.6 metres).

3.

Glovertown, Newfoundland & Labrador
Application No. 2005-1346-7
  Application by the Canadian Broadcasting Corporation (CBC) to amend the licence of radio programming undertaking CBG Gander, Newfoundland & Labrador.
  The licensee proposes to add an FM transmitter atGlovertownto broadcast the programming of CBG in order to serve the population of Glovertown.
  The transmitter would operate on frequency 101.5 MHz (channel 268A) with an effective radiated power of 1,276 watts (non-directional antenna/antenna height of 149.3 metres).
  The CBC indicates that the new FM transmitter will replace the low power AM transmitter CBNG Glovertown and will help improve the quality of the Radio One service in this region.
  The CBC is requesting permission to simulcast the programming of CBG Gander on the new FM transmitter and on the AM transmitter CBNG Glovertown for a period of three months from the date of implementation of the new transmitter.
  The CBC is also requesting to amend the licence of CBG Gander by deleting the AM transmitter CBNG Glovertown effective at the end of the simulcast period.

4.

Western Canada
Application No. 2005-0878-1
  Application by Movie Central Ltd. to amend the licence of the pay television programming undertaking known as Movie Central.
  The licensee proposes to make an upgraded high definition version of the above-noted service available for distribution. The licensee proposes the following condition of licence:
 

The licensee may also distribute an upgraded version of its standard definition service in high-definition format, provided that not less than 95% of the video and audio components of the upgraded and standard definition versions of the service are comparable. The upgraded version of the service shall include additional channels containing high-definition versions of the existing standard definition multiplexed channels offered by the licensee.

Public Participation

 

Deadline for Interventions/Comments

 

23 February 2006

  The intervention must be received by the CRTC and by the applicant on or before the above-mentioned date. The Commission cannot be held responsible for postal delays.
  Your intervention will be considered by the Commission, and will form part of the public record of the proceeding without further notification to you, provided the procedure set out below has been followed. You will be contacted only if your submission raises procedural questions.
  Submit your written intervention to the Secretary General of the Commission in only one of the following formats:
 

by using the
Broadcasting Intervention/Comments Form

located below the description of each application within this public notice

 

or

 

by mail to
CRTC, Ottawa, Ontario K1A 0N2

 

or

 

by fax at
(819) 994-0218

  A true copy must be sent to the applicant and proof that this has been done must accompany the intervention sent to the Commission.
  The Commission advises those who file and serve by electronic mode to exercise caution when using e-mail for service of documents or notification, as it may be difficult to establish that service has occurred.
  Before initiating service through electronic mode, please ensure that you will be able to satisfy the Commission, upon request, that service of the notification was completed.
  Where the intervention is filed by electronic means, the line ***End of document*** should be entered following the last paragraph of the document, as an indication that the document has not been damaged during electronic transmission.
  Each paragraph of the document should be numbered.
  Your intervention should clearly identify the application and indicate whether you support or oppose the application, or if you propose changes to it, include the facts and grounds for your proposal.
